Translation of "fricative" into Spanish
fricativa, fricativo, fricativo, -a are the top translations of "fricative" into Spanish.
(phonetics) Any of several sounds produced by air flowing through a constriction in the oral cavity and typically producing a sibilant, hissing, or buzzing quality; a fricative consonant. English F and S are fricatives. [..]
